Myanmar’s rubber export generated more than US$401 million revenue in the past ten months (October-July) of the current financial year 2020-2021, the Ministry of Commerce’s data showed.
The price of domestic natural rubber depends on the model of supply and demand when the harvest season ends. The rubber production usually declines during the off-season and it was priced at above K1,000 per pound on 24 September 2021, according to Mawlamyine commodity wholesale centre.
Myanmar’s natural rubber price is also tracking the global rates, Myanmar Rubber Planters and Producers Association (MRPPA) stated.
The growing demand for rubber gloves during the early outbreak coronavirus pandemic, shortage of natural rubber, the depreciation of Kyat were the reasons for price rise last year, rubber exporters pointed out.
Myanmar’s rubber is priced at lower than the international rate owing to raw material variability. Rubber price stood at US$2,600 per tonne in 2020-end in the global market, whereas Myanmar rubber fetched only $2,100 per pound.
Rubber is primarily produced in Mon and Kayin states and Taninthayi, Bago, and Yangon regions in Myanmar. As per 2018-2019 rubber season’s data, there are over 1.628 million acres of rubber plantations in Myanmar, with Mon State accounting for 497,153 acres, followed by Taninthayi Region with 348,344 acres and Kayin State with 270,760 acres. About 300,000 tonnes of rubber is produced annually across the country. Seventy per cent of rubber produced in Myanmar goes to China. It is also shipped to Singapore, Indonesia, Malaysia, Viet Nam, the Republic of Korea, India, Japan, and other countries, according to the MRPPA.

At present, Myanmar is exporting only rubber sheets owing to a lack of machinery and technology. Export rubber varieties include synthetic rubber, ribbed smoked sheet RSS 1,3,5, Myanmar Standard Rubber MSR-20, Technically Specified Rubber TSR-20, and Crepe Rubber.
About 150,000 tons of rubber was exported in the 2017-2018 financial year. Myanmar shipped over 190,000 tonnes of rubber, with an estimated value of $250 million, to external markets in the 2018-2019 budget year, an increase of 41,000 tonnes which helped boost earnings by $60 million compared to the year-ago period, according to data released by the Ministry of Commerce.
Myanmar exported over 200,000 tonnes of natural rubber to foreign countries last FY2019-2020, generating an income of over $200 million.—KK/GNLM
